The Possessions of Modern Shoppers

Vanity and judgment are two of the most symbolic words suitable for modern shoppers. Everything in the atmosphere of fashion is based on looks, and how much one is willing to spend on attire. Often times, the more money one spends, the more superior he or she is considered. It is conceived that one’s possessions are signs of personal identity, and most times, this dictates how one is treated. This backwards theory of society is folly.
According to social standards, it is vital for one to be in style with contemporary trends. This belief pressures one to become easily entangled in the rush of consumerism. Manufacturers make ads “to die for,” which projects an image to viewers that they have to attain a specific product. An example of this is the Mercedes-Benz company.
